Q: Is 73,088,829 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 73,088,829 is a composite number.

Why is 73,088,829 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 73,088,829 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 11 33 99 239 717 2,151 2,629 3,089 7,887 9,267 23,661 27,801 33,979 101,937 305,811 738,271 2,214,813 6,644,439 8,120,981 24,362,943 and 73,088,829, with no remainder.

Since 73,088,829 cannot be divided by just 1 and 73,088,829, it is a composite number.
